app开发语言有哪些种类?app开发如何入门开发app,语言当然是主流的好,现在主流的是android和苹果ios开发,我们主要说一下android开发。
android开发:目前主流使用java语言,貌似也支持c,不过好像基本上没人用,android开发前端界面使用xml语言开发,后端逻辑使用java开发,目前主流开发平台推荐android studio,如图:
其次是eclipse+ADT,通过在eclipse集成ADT开发,如下:
然而谷歌官方已经停止了对eclipse开发android版本的更新,致力于android studio上。确实,android studio 比eclipse好用多了,本人亲测,推荐使用。
如若想自学android开发,推荐网上找一下免费教程(比如腾讯课堂,网易云课堂),先入门,把基础的学一下,而后想深入,自然没有免费教程了,此时有了一定基础,可考虑做一些小项目,此时怎么学习呢?好多开发者网站上有各种博客,还有好多开源社区供你参考,这里我推荐国内的CSDN,博客园等,国外的如github。
如何入门app开发?
为数不多阶段
在以前,大家都知道,一个公司要开发手机app,那么至少要配备一个安卓程序员、一个IOS程序员,也就是要回Java、安卓开发的一些文档、object C,除了这个以外,还需要后端接口,而这个接口可以是PHP开发的,也可以是Java开发的,也是在这个阶段要开发一个APP必须同时要学习JAVA、object C和PHP。
第二阶段
在现在,随着浏览器的性能、硬件的性能提高,在加上Android和IOS的SDK都有内置的小型web浏览器组件,于是一种以HTML5+CSS3+JavaScript来开发APP的模式迅速在很多互联网公司诞生,而这种阶段的APP仅仅需要一些前端知识+后端的PHP或Java就可以了。
第三阶段
随着大家发现一个APP其实很多很多功能,大家都不需要一直使用,于是一种以轻应用的模式迅速诞生了,比如一些应用商店退出了免安装APP的模式,虽然这种模式下还是基于JAVA和object C,但是实现成本更低了。
以华青创新app在线制作平台为例,平台采用“saas一站式软件开发模式”,不需要从零开始学习软件编程,也不需要任何的app开发技术,只需要进行简单的图文排版,就能像拼图搭积木一样,就可以在一周内完成APP开发到上线,非常适合不懂编程技术的小白和创客。
功能描述
华青创新(huaqai.com)致力于为企业和个人提供APP开发、小程序开发、AI智能应用及电商系统搭建的综合信息服务。平台涵盖从需求分析、技术选型到开发上线的全流程知识体系,帮助用户快速了解最新技术趋势、评估开发成本、筛选合适的解决方案。无论是传统行业数字化转型,还是初创项目从零搭建,我们都能提供有价值的信息参考。
适用场景
本内容适用于以下场景:创业者评估APP开发预算与技术方案、企业规划微信小程序及电商平台搭建、开发者学习移动端与AI技术框架、运营人员了解社交裂变与分销系统玩法,以及对AI大模型应用、智慧商业解决方案感兴趣的各类用户。我们致力于让技术信息透明化,帮助每一位读者做出更明智的决策。
相关推荐
保姆级android手机APP开发教程解析 | 怎样开发APP软件?手把手教你小白也能开发手机APP软件 | 软件app开发平台
